用php怎么改变css的连接
-
要使用PHP改变CSS的连接,你可以使用以下几种方法:
1. 动态输出CSS链接
你可以在PHP文件中使用`2年前 -
使用 PHP 动态生成 CSS 连接是一个很常见的需求,可以通过以下几种方式来实现:
1. 内联样式:使用 PHP 输出 `
```
2. 通过 PHP 输出 CSS 文件链接:使用 PHP 的 `echo` 命令来输出 CSS 文件的链接地址,将 CSS 文件连接放置在 HTML 页面的 `
` 标签内。这种方式适用于需要在不同页面中共享同一套 CSS 样式的场景。```php
```3. 动态生成 CSS 文件:使用 PHP 生成一个临时的 CSS 文件,然后在 HTML 页面中引用该 CSS 文件。这种方式适用于需要在不同页面中加载不同的 CSS 样式的场景。
```php
function generateDynamicCSS() {
$content = '/* CSS content here */';$file = fopen('dynamic.css', 'w');
fwrite($file, $content);
fclose($file);return 'dynamic.css';
}echo '';
```4. 根据条件修改 CSS 链接:使用 PHP 的条件语句来判断特定条件下需要加载不同的 CSS 文件或者修改 CSS 文件链接的路径。这种方式适用于根据不同的用户或环境需求来加载不同的样式。
```php
if ($condition) {
echo '';
} else {
echo '';
}
```5. 使用 CSS 预处理器:可以使用诸如 SASS、Less 等 CSS 预处理器来在 PHP 中动态生成 CSS 样式。通过使用预处理器,可以使用变量、函数等特性来生成动态的 CSS 样式。
以上是几种常见的方法,根据不同的需求和开发场景,可以选择适合的方式来改变 CSS 的链接。
2年前 -
要改变css的连接,可以使用PHP来动态生成HTML页面,通过更改CSS文件的路径来实现。
下面是一种修改CSS链接的方法,流程如下:
1. 打开PHP文件,并使用``标签引入CSS文件。CSS文件的路径可以是一个固定的相对路径,也可以是一个变量。
2. 定义一个用于存储CSS文件路径的变量,并初始化为CSS文件的默认路径。
3. 使用PHP代码来判断是否需要更改CSS文件的路径,可以通过GET或POST请求、用户登录状态等来进行判断。
4. 如果需要更改CSS文件的路径,通过PHP代码修改CSS文件的路径变量为新的路径。
5. 在``标签中使用PHP的`echo`函数来输出CSS文件的路径变量。
6. 最后,在CSS文件的路径变量前添加一个“../” , 确保CSS文件的路径是相对于当前PHP文件的。下面是一个示例代码:
“`php
Change CSS Link with PHP
Default CSS- Alternate CSS
“`在上面的示例代码中,我们通过GET请求来传递`change_css`参数,以确定要使用的CSS文件路径。通过点击页面上的链接,可以切换不同的CSS文件。
通过以上步骤,我们可以使用PHP来改变CSS的连接,实现动态的CSS样式切换。
2年前